TA的每日心情 | 开心 2023-1-18 23:24 |
---|
签到天数: 211 天 [LV.7]常住居民III
|
短消息代码编辑器<>中输入代码发送之后错误显示成<,对方什么也看不见只能看见符号<,这是啥意思呢?这个bug有两三年了,一直没有修复 ,比如发送这段可以放大缩小图片的js代码:
1 w! Y" i7 x6 G0 [ o' p7 G: r- [- // addLoadEvent, m& {: k' f; f* W
- function addLoadEvent(func) {$ H2 ~% k- b5 |& y- C( p; ?8 n% T
- var oldonload = window.onload;
$ J8 Q# K, C9 p% N - if(typeof window.onload != 'function') {
4 ~* g* t8 f5 E8 [# o$ N& { - window.onload = func;
# |. K `% P1 {' c6 y: e( o! C - } else {: D% i) i$ o& q! e: F2 V, n
- window.onload = function() {
* G4 }! g: {9 E9 U - oldonload();# c5 T+ j6 {6 b3 v; r
- func();
' F+ p3 k# W* S l- a! |. U - };
/ Q! \( Y6 a( m. P: o7 ~ - }9 d( V; f* i X) w7 |. n
- }( y9 g/ G: G7 r! z
- / f/ T# f! X0 E* | |% G7 k
- function zoomImg() {, E9 u+ T0 G" E. z
- if (!document.getElementsByTagName('img')) return false;
& N* I0 A4 L# G- ^1 p: o0 `/ C
! o" b" s; {! I7 v/ r) U- var imgs = document.querySelectorAll('.phrase_uk_img');
( _" C, E; L7 Z# B: g5 \ - var img_switch = true;
. g3 n, O1 ]' J/ A( J9 t& Y- W" R$ C4 g - Array.prototype.forEach.call(imgs, function(el, i){ z# ]% T" T8 _+ C( I3 X
- var imgItem = imgs[i];3 Q0 G' C$ Y2 f7 i; ?5 e' J
- imgItem.addEventListener('click', function(e){
4 M2 M: d" U4 E: P0 U - var img_width, img_height;
0 {; a0 t7 q. s - img_width = imgItem.width;
) B. p3 w- R F9 W - img_height = imgItem.height;& B K. X9 E1 y4 s# N
- if (img_switch) {
) s3 m" y' u" m. m# b$ U9 c - img_switch = false;
: ?9 E0 T4 K3 L& i/ [4 e6 l - imgItem.style.width = img_width * 1.3 + 'px';- ~1 g6 M4 D/ I$ d2 Y' q
- } else {
1 T( w) W& b( K `0 f - img_switch = true;
8 H B8 F+ z' W5 Q( s* `( H5 X - imgItem.style.width = img_width / 1.3 + 'px';0 @) k% a8 T. p- Z1 y$ J
- }
7 b2 t5 C! o5 B& w7 U# h8 k - });
& H# O( [2 T5 v+ ~. I - });
+ O2 h. {* V a# j) V' w - } Y) l# r* c! O. ]6 q) {% ?
- addLoadEvent(zoomImg);1 j% y; I& y+ M. U2 b: r9 t( V% J# ^
复制代码 |
|